OK y'all, I processed some cajun green onion sausage this weekend, let me show ya how I did it!! Check it out and thanks for watching!! Dan
Ingredient List:
4 lbs Boston butt
2 lbs pork fatback
2 cups green onions cut fine
2 cups white onions cut fine
1 cup celery cut fine
1/2 cup parsley cut fine
1/4 cup garlic cut fine
2 tbs salt
2 tbs cayenne pepper (or to taste)
1/4 cup fresh cracked pepper
1 tbs dried thyme
